Horror App Rate, collect, and review horror films and shows.
12 Hour Shift Film · 2020
All the Creatures Were Stirring Film · 2018
XX Film · 2017
Dementia Film · 2015
Contracted: Phase II Film · 2015
Ouija Film · 2014
Absentia Film · 2011